The 3500+ is clearly the s939 version, I think the A64 is a given.

Get two sticks of whatever for the 3500+ to make use of its dual-channel capability, for the 3400+ get whatever's cheaper, one or two sticks matters little.

Crucial's new Ballistix stuff is yet to be fully evaluated by the forum's membership.
Corsair is an easy answer, if you have the cash.
